As I was deleting old text messages last night, my phone froze, so I turned it off and then back on. Once I turned it on, an error message popped up and I just disregarded it, but now when I click on the SMS text icon on the menu, it doesn't open my SMS inbox, it opens the browser messages. Does anyone know how to switch it back, so that it opens the SMS inbox as opposed to the browser messages...? Thanks.
